Cool or Not Cool: Bike Barrel Lane Created to Slow Bikers the F*ck Down?

Recently two pedestrians have been hit by bikers flying down that ginormous hill on the West Drive in Prospect Park. The latest incident involved a 55 year-old park volunteer who was struck by a biker as she stepped off the bridal path and on the main road. She was rushed to Kings County Hospital where she was put into a medically induced coma because of the nature of her injuries. 

After a similar accident in June, a task force of city agencies and park users was assembled to address the issue of safety on the West Drive. Park Administrator Emily Lloyd has maintained that they are addressing the needs of all the park users, bikers and pedestrians alike: “We’re looking at a broad array," she says. "I don’t think there’s a silver bullet on this one."

Cool Or Not Cool: Starbucks May Hire Bathroom Attendants, Require Receipts to Use Loo?

While in Istanbul for my honeymoon earlier this year, I noticed that there were a lot of Starbucks. On one occasion I desperately needed a bathroom, so I did what I do in New York: went into one of them. Imagine my surprise when I found out one needs a security code printed on a receipt to gain access. It was the one moment in which I was truly, painfully homesick.

Well, it looks like we may be taking a cue from our international friends. A new rumor claims that NYC area Starbucks will soon take similar action, either in the way of receipt codes or bathroom bouncers*.
